The Three Stages of Cancer Support
At SIE Medical, we offer support for all three stages of cancer:
1. Pre-Cancer: Prevention and Risk Reduction
If you have a family history of cancer, genetic risk factors, or lifestyle habits that increase your risk, support begins long before a diagnosis. This stage focuses on prevention and early detection. Regular screenings, annual physicals, lifestyle adjustments, and functional medicine evaluations can help you stay ahead of potential issues.
By understanding your unique metabolic and immune risks, you can make informed changes that lower your chances of developing cancer.
2. During Cancer Treatment: Medical and Emotional Support
A cancer diagnosis launches you into a new world of decisions—oncologists, treatment plans, chemotherapy, radiation, and surgery. While hospital oncology departments and cancer specialists will lead your treatment, many patients need additional support, such as nutritional guidance, stress management, integrative care to reduce side effects, and emotional resilience. Support networks during treatment often involve both medical providers and community groups.
3. Post-Cancer Wellness: Recovery and Long-Term Health
When treatment ends, life doesn’t return to “normal” overnight. Your body may be healing from surgery, recovering from chemotherapy, or managing long-term side effects. Post-cancer care focuses on restoring strength, optimizing immune function, and creating a sustainable lifestyle plan that reduces recurrence risk. Support can come from integrative programs, functional medicine, nutritionists, fitness professionals, and survivor communities.

Your Cancer Support Options in Atlanta
Primary Care Doctors
Your first step in seeking help is often your primary care physician. They can order screenings, assess your risk, provide referrals to oncologists, and help you interpret confusing test results.
In the pre-cancer stage, they are the ones who keep watch over your health markers and ensure you’re getting the right preventive care. After treatment, they can monitor long-term recovery and coordinate care with specialists.
Hospital Oncology Departments
Atlanta is home to respected hospital systems with comprehensive oncology departments. These departments handle the most advanced cancer treatments, clinical trials, and specialty surgeries. If you’ve been diagnosed, your oncologist here will likely guide your primary treatment plan.
Hospitals provide the medical foundation for your cancer journey, but most patients also need emotional, lifestyle, and integrative support alongside it. For example, the Winship Cancer Institute offers cutting-edge cancer treatments.
Emotional and Community Support
Cancer isn’t only a medical condition—it’s an emotional and social challenge. Atlanta offers numerous support groups, survivorship programs, and counseling services for patients and their families.
Whether in-person meetings at a local community center or a virtual gathering through a national organization, these groups help you feel connected and supported. Many survivors say that community support was as vital to their healing as their medical treatment.
